A3. Further information

This FAQ is not comprehensive, and there are (or will be) separate FAQs that
describe treatments, electronic resources, and other specialized topics. These related
FAQs can likely be found near to where you have found this one. Or consult the CFS
Index of FAQs which can be obtained in several ways, including sending the command
GET CFS INDEX as an e-mail message to address
LISTSERV@MAELSTROM.STJOHNS.EDU.
